I drove a Leon Cupra R 225 when they were new and couldn't believe how well it put the power down being FWD with the ESP turned off.. compared to the S3 I was in, it seems much more involving to drive, I would seriously consider one if I wanted a reliable and quick day-to-day car.

The 4WD system is meant to be a bit lazy, its not 'proper' permanent Quattro, more of a re-active system that will send power to the back once the front senses slip. Pretty sure you can get a Haldex Controller to adjust the power distribution for them.. whether this makes a noticeable difference I'm not sure.
